Ty_Bomber
07-13-2015, 06:37 PM
Make a copy of banks 1-3 and rename them bank4, 5, and 6, respectively. Then in those folders, replace the fonts with the ones you want to add to your saber. Save this folder with all 6 banks on to your desktop, then format your card, and drag the new card contents to the SD card. You're done.

Silver Serpent
07-14-2015, 05:12 AM
What Ty said. Also, be advised that the folder and file naming is case sensitive. If you don't do it properly, the board won't find the files.
